With the development of automobile industry, the production of tire mold increased year by year in our country. The surface integrity of tire mold, end molded equipment in tire production line, being determines tire’s exterior and quality. The Teflon coating is often used for protect the surface integrity on the market today. This article introduces advantages and disadvantages of Teflon, extremely low hardness and shorter service-life and there is potential menace to the environment and body healthy. The DLC coating has exceptional hardness and environmentally friendly. But its internal stresses have very big internal stresses and poorer hydrophobicity the Teflon. Based on the analyses for property of fluorinated diamond-like(F-DLC), fluorine is helpful reduce internal stresses and improve hydrophobicity. The article produces a formulation with F-DLC used in tire mold.
